If you’re considering a BMW i3 battery upgrade or replacement, capacity labels like “60Ah,” “94Ah,” or “120Ah” tell only half the story.
The real question isn’t just how much energy—it’s whether it physically and electronically fits your specific i3 generation.

BMW used three distinct battery architectures across the i3’s production run—and mixing them leads to costly mistakes.

🔑 Key Insight: Ah Ratings ≠ kWh—And More Importantly, ≠ Interchangeability

First, clarify the naming:

  • 60Ah22 kWh usable (original 2013–2016 air-cooled)
  • 94Ah33 kWh usable (2017–2018, still air-cooled but larger)
  • 120Ah42 kWh usable (2019–2021, liquid-cooled only)

But here’s what matters more than capacity: chassis design.


🚗 Which BMW i3 Battery Fits YOUR Car? A Model-by-Model Guide

Air-Cooled i3 (2014–2018 Models)

Includes: All i3/i3s with no radiator grille below the front bumper.

  • Original pack: 60Ah (22 kWh) or 94Ah (33 kWh)
  • Physical traits: No coolant lines, aluminum tray, top-mounted service disconnect

Liquid-Cooled i3 (2019–2021 Models)

Includes: i3/i3s with visible lower grille (for radiator airflow).

  • Original pack: 120Ah (42 kWh usable / ~45kWh total)
  • Physical traits: Coolant inlet/outlet on side, heavier frame, integrated pump

📏 Critical Compatibility Factors Beyond Ah Rating

Factor Air-Cooled (60/94Ah) Liquid-Cooled (120Ah)
Cooling System Passive air Active liquid (glycol loop)
Mounting Points 4-bolt aluminum tray Reinforced steel subframe
Weight ~230 kg ~290 kg
BMS Communication CAN 2.0A CAN FD (faster protocol)
Service Port Top-access HV disconnect Side-mounted, coolant-coupled

Swapping between systems requires:

  • New wiring harnesses
  • Coolant pump & reservoir (if adding liquid cooling)
  • Software recoding via ISTA
  • Possible suspension reinforcement

In short: Not plug-and-play. Not cost-effective. Not recommended.

Frequently Asked Questions: BMW i3 Battery Compatibility

Q: Can I put a 94Ah pack in a 2014 i3 originally equipped with 60Ah?

A: Yes—both are air-cooled and same dimensions. BMW even offered this as a factory retrofit.

Q: Is 120Ah the same as 45kWh?

A: Approximately—120Ah × 350V = 42kWh gross; ~45kWh is the industry-rounded term.

Q: How do I confirm if my i3 is air- or liquid-cooled?

A: Look under the front bumper:

  • No lower grille = air-cooled
  • Black honeycomb grille = liquid-cooled
